Ticket #902 — Expired key for PortionWise scaling service

The recipe-scaling calculator stopped returning converted quantities this morning because its credential for the internal UnitBridge service expired. New team members: this key rotates quarterly, and the renewal checklist lives in the team handbook under "Credentials." A replacement has already been issued and verified against staging. The new key is provided below.

API key for bageg-kajef: vxb2-ss

### Deploy Step 4 — Graphlume Service Credentials

Before promoting the Graphlume dependency-graph visualizer to the review environment, verify that the render workers can authenticate to the graph-index store. The workers read credentials exclusively from the mounted env file; nothing is passed via CLI flags, and the file is excluded from image layers by the build policy. Please confirm file permissions are restricted to the service account. The index-store access secret is set on the following line.

sealed setting: ARCHIVE_KEY3=c1f

## Building Access — Spares Room (Hullbrook Annex)

Contractors: the spare hardware room is down the east corridor on the ground floor, third door on the left. Sign in at the front desk first and grab a visitor lanyard. Anything you take out, jot it in the blue logbook — yes, even the little stuff. The door self-locks, so don't wedge it. To get in, punch in the code below.

staff pass of hagug-taguf = bdg-HJ-9

## Changelog — Linkhopper SDK 4.2

Heads up, plugin folks: we renamed `DEEPLINK_ROUTE_KEY` to `LINKHOPPER_ROUTE_SECRET` because the old name kept confusing people into thinking it was a public route identifier. It's not — it signs the deep-link payloads your plugin hands to the Portwick mobile shell, so treat it like any other credential. Old name still works until 5.0, with a deprecation warning. Update your local env file so the new variable appears on the line below.

secret setting of tajof-bahif: COURIER_KEY3=65d